Description
The House of the Temple Historic Preservation Foundation protects, preserves, maintains, and restores The Scottish Rite Temple located on the District of Columbia Register of Historic Sites. It also charitably funds language services, educational scholarships, and disaster relief. The Temple contains a 175,000 volume historic public library as well as numerous valuable Masonic memorabilia in its museum. Additionally, the Foundation maintains library and museum exhibits and facilities for public use and prepares for additional exhibits.
Related structure
The House of the Temple Historic Preservation Foundaion is a subordinate organization under Scottish Rite of Freemasonry Southern Jurisdiction - Supr Council 33rd Degree.
